Строка меню и поле в TabControl

Простейшие вопросы в области инженерной разработки
Ответить
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Строка меню и поле в TabControl

Сообщение Atom »

Всем привет!
Вот довожу программу до ума....

1. Захотелось сделать строку меню для пользователя аналогичную системному( то есть вкладки, которые подсвечиваются, когда наводишь, потом , когда нажимаешь - раскрывается список возможных действий).
С вкладками понятно - отлавливаю наводку с помощью mouse move, leave. А вот с выпадающим списком засада....реализую с помощью кнопок(прозрачных в одном положении) на индикаторе(подложке). Так когда они невидимы, то они не позволяют нажимать на кнопки, которые под ними находятся(их список перекрывает).....Вот не знаю, как это реализовать......

2. Необходимо сделать на одной из страниц TabControl как бы отдельную область(как отдельную Pane), в которой будут отдельные scrollы, которые завязаны только на этой области.

Помогите пожалуйста решить проблемы! Заранее спасибо! :)
Аватара пользователя
Eugen Graf

Activity Professionalism Silver Black
guru
guru
Сообщения: 6502
Зарегистрирован: 13 ноя 2007, 02:20
Награды: 4
Версия LabVIEW: 2009
Откуда: Saarbrücken
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Eugen Graf »

1. Property->Visible
2. не понятно :dntknw:
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Atom »

1. Property->Visible

Сам чуть не офигел :crazy: Видать в конце рабочего дня совсем не соображал...спасибо! :drink:

2.
Clipboard02.jpg
Clipboard02.jpg (9.48 КБ) 4083 просмотра
что то вроде этого...это все нарисовано, а как заставить работать фик знает :dntknw:
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Atom »

по количеству просмотров, как я понял, с такой проблемой никто не сталкивался :crazy:
Аватара пользователя
Eugen Graf

Activity Professionalism Silver Black
guru
guru
Сообщения: 6502
Зарегистрирован: 13 ноя 2007, 02:20
Награды: 4
Версия LabVIEW: 2009
Откуда: Saarbrücken
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Eugen Graf »

Ну ты же сделал :dntknw:
Используй SubPanel например. Проблема ва том, что непонятно зачем...
Аватара пользователя
Viktor

Activity Professionalism Tutorials Black
expert
expert
Сообщения: 1408
Зарегистрирован: 23 мар 2008, 10:56
Награды: 4
Версия LabVIEW: 2020
Откуда: Санкт-Петербург
Благодарил (а): 17 раз
Поблагодарили: 3 раза
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Viktor »

что то вроде этого...это все нарисовано, а как заставить работать фик знает
Sub Panel:
example.zip
(17.52 КБ) 145 скачиваний
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Atom »

Спасибо Viktor!!! Что бы я без вас делал :drink:
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Atom »

eg писал(а):Ну ты же сделал :dntknw:
Используй SubPanel например. Проблема ва том, что непонятно зачем...
Ну программа для сбора данных с виртуальных приборов. Есть место оператора с управляющими функциями(это будет слева на одной из страниц TabControl) и справа на этой же странице, только в SubPanelи, будут эти приборы. Проблема в том, что приборы можно будет добавлять и удалять(соответственно они уже все нарисованы, но будут делаться Visible или Unvisible), а для того,чтобы видеть все добавленные, нужно,чтобы появлялся вертикальный Scroll (размеры subpanelи просто будут фиксированными).
Atom
advanced
advanced
Сообщения: 196
Зарегистрирован: 01 ноя 2009, 23:18
Версия LabVIEW: 2010
Откуда: Москва
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Atom »

А возможно ли в эту SubPanel запихнуть контролы подобно тому, как мы их просто перетаскиваем на TabControl? А то наверное не получится создать отдельную Vi c этими приборами(у меня все завязано в одной Vi)
Аватара пользователя
Viktor

Activity Professionalism Tutorials Black
expert
expert
Сообщения: 1408
Зарегистрирован: 23 мар 2008, 10:56
Награды: 4
Версия LabVIEW: 2020
Откуда: Санкт-Петербург
Благодарил (а): 17 раз
Поблагодарили: 3 раза
Контактная информация:

Re: Строка меню и поле в TabControl

Сообщение Viktor »

Atom писал(а):А возможно ли в эту SubPanel запихнуть контролы подобно тому, как мы их просто перетаскиваем на TabControl? А то наверное не получится создать отдельную Vi c этими приборами(у меня все завязано в одной Vi)
Конечно, возможно.
Ответить
  • Похожие темы
    Ответы
    Просмотры
    Последнее сообщение

Вернуться в «Для чайников»